Factors to Know When Buying the Best Laptops for Lawyers
Whether a law student or a professional lawyer, you need a proper and fast-working gadget with good storage capacity. Given are the following points that you need to keep in mind before purchasing the best laptop.
Portable: The first thing you must ensure is that it must be portable. Never buy the bulkier laptop that becomes tough to move around. Ensure you choose something lean and smart so that you will be able to carry it around with no hassle.
Affordable: If you are a law student, it is essential to purchase an affordable laptop. Even though you can afford expensive models, you must choose something not very high-end as technologies change daily and you may need something with new features.
Storage capacity: If you are a professional lawyer or a student, buying something with good storage capacity is essential so that you will not worry about less storage area. You can store every management software and app you want.
RAM: Another important factor you need to consider is RAM. It’s the main part of any laptop. RAM must be at 8 GB at least. You will find affordable laptops in your range.
